U盘PE| w764位旗舰版下载 | U盘装win7系统 | U盘启动 |win7pe | win10下载 |加入收藏土豆PE官网U盘PE,U盘装win7系统,win7pe,U盘启动,U盘装系统,w764位旗舰版下载站!
当前位置:主页 > 帮助中心 > 土豆PE使用教程 >

vue3 ts pinia安装使用修改状态方式

来源:http://www.tudoupe.com时间:2022-02-27

vue新版 状态管理工具 Pinia

官网

Pinia优点

  1. Vue2/3 版本都支持
  2. 放弃了Mutation同步操作,只有state、getters、actions3个,简化步骤
  3. 不需要嵌套模块,符合Vue3的Composition api
  4. 完整的TypeScript支持
  5. 更加简单和使用方便

安装使用

  1. 第一步
  1. 第二步
    在main.ts文件中配置,并挂载App实例上
  1. 第三部 创建store/index.ts文件目录
  1. 第四步 在vue页面上使用

pinia修改状态4中方式

  1. vue文件引入store对象,直接改动;方便快捷store.index = 123

  2. 使用store.$patch方法修改,参数提供2种:

    • 对象方式: 适用多个属性改动,但是不能写业代码
    • 函数方式: 使用与有单独该文件的业务逻辑单面
  • 使用pinia actions 封装修改操作的函数和业务代码,多个页面使用

getters 读取数据

  • 功能非常类型 计算属性,具有缓存特性;
  • getters定义函数数,可以传入参数state或者直接访问this, ts模式下函数要指定返回string类型

多stroe仓库是,可以互相调用对方属性和方法

  • 可以把pinia stroe的状态,当成是一个封装函数 并且导出的响应式对象的一个js文件;
  1. 导入const user from '/pinia/stroe/user.ts'用户模块的pinia
  2. 然后直接使用user().getUserInfo()或者user().name

Copyright © 2012-2014 Www.tudoupe.Com. 土豆启动 版权所有 意见建议:tdsky@tudoupe.com

土豆系统,土豆PE,win7系统下载,win7 64位旗舰版下载,u盘启动,u盘装系统,win10下载,win10正式版下载,win10 RTM正式版下载,win8下载,电脑蓝屏,IE11修复,网络受限,4K对齐,双系统,隐藏分区,系统安装不了,U盘装系统,笔记本装系统,台式机装系统,diskgenius运用,GHSOT装系统,U盘修复,U盘技巧,U盘速度,U盘不能格式化,U盘复制发生错误,U盘加密,U盘选购,开机黑屏,蓝屏,进不了系统,上不了网,打不开程序,点击无反应,系统设置,PE个性化,PE添加网络,PE维护系统

点击这里给我发消息